The verdict

Wilson Logistics, Inc. runs at 184% of its industry's injury rate - more dangerous than the typical General freight trucking, long-distance, truckload (TL) workplace, earning a grade D.

Wilson Logistics, Inc.: 8.3 TCR = 184% of General freight trucking, long-distance, truckload (TL) BLS 4.5 · 3y Form 300A (see methodology below)

Wilson Logistics, Inc. injury rate improved

Wilson Logistics, Inc.'s TCR fell 0.5 from 5.1 in 2022 to 4.7 in 2024. Peak filing year was 2023 at 15.1 TCR. In 2024, DART was 0.56× this establishment's average TCR (severity share of cases).

2022=5.1 · 2023=15.1 · 2024=4.7
